## Changed defaults

Heads up: the Ledgerline tax-rate lookup cache now defaults to a 15-minute TTL instead of 24 hours. Turns out rates in the Veldt County sandbox were going stale mid-demo, which was embarrassing. Eviction is now LRU rather than FIFO, and the cache warms on boot. If you're reviewing, check that nothing hardcodes the old TTL. The new defaults land as follows.

deployment values, bajop-taweg:
holwyn:
  log_level: debug
  metrics_host: metrics.holwyn.zemvarsys.internal
  pool_size: 32

**Ticket LP-914: Signature verification failure on ledger snapshot**

The nightly snapshot of the Emberpoint loyalty-points ledger failed its signature check during restore rehearsal. The snapshot itself is intact; the verifier was configured with the key retired during last month's rotation. No ledger data was affected. Contractors onboarding this week: update your verifier config before running restores, and confirm a clean check. Verify against the current signing key below.

deploy key for kahag-kagaf: bky9_uLYdkfG6Z

## Support

Scanlet handles all barcode scanner integration for the Fernwick POS line. If scans drop or the decoder returns nulls, check the bridge service logs first — nine times out of ten it's a firmware mismatch on the Kestrel-40 units. Known issues and workarounds live in the wiki under Scanlet/Hardware. File bugs in the tracker with the scanner model and firmware version attached. For anything blocking the weekly release, reach the integrations team directly at the address below.

pager mailbox: casix@tolvaqsys.internal

☐ Visitor handling, night shift: anyone turning up after 22:00 buzzes the side entrance, not the main doors. Check their name against the expected-visitors sheet in the top drawer, get a signature, and issue a red lanyard — red means escorted only. Walk them to whoever they're seeing; don't just point. To let them through the inner door, punch in the code below.

turnstile pass: bdg-H-52